The Lintbury public API caps page sizes at 100 items and returns opaque cursors rather than numeric offsets, preventing enumeration of internal record IDs. Cursors are HMAC-signed and expire after 15 minutes. Reviewers should confirm that tampered cursors return a generic 400 with no detail. The signing path for this behavior is pinned to the following token.

session token of yahap-fafop = htk9_f6aa94135

Leadership Review — Vexal Components, Line 4 Expansion

Quick update for the board: demand for our Torren valve series keeps outrunning the Maplehollow plant. We can add a second shift now or commit to the Line 4 build-out, which pays back in roughly two years. Ops lead Dana Ferro favors the build-out; finance wants the shift first. We'll present full numbers Thursday. Before then, please review the confidential note below.

board note of tagug-hahag: Praionax Logistics is in early talks to buy Julaxek Group for about $36.3 million. The Julmir launch date is March 1, and nothing goes to the press before then.

When a customer reports garbled characters after upload, Textgrove first runs its detection pass before parsing. The detector samples the first 64 KB, scores candidate encodings, and falls back to UTF-8 when confidence is low. Most tickets come from legacy exports saved in regional encodings; re-uploading rarely helps, so escalate to the ingest queue instead. Before escalating, confirm the detector ran by checking the upload audit record. The detection service currently runs with these configuration values.

config for tagaf-bawif:
[norok]
host = norok.ordinworks.local
user = norok_svc
database = norok_prod

## Artifact Signing — SDK Parity Notes (Weekly Sync)

Kestrel SDK for Android reached parity with the Swift client this sprint: offline queueing, batched telemetry, and retry semantics now match. Both SDKs ship as signed artifacts from the same pipeline. Remaining gap: background sync throttling, targeted next sprint. Verify both release bundles before tagging. Both artifacts validate against the shared signing key below.

signing key of kawig-fafog = bky19_6Fypv1qws7J8qJtaYjX